QualCert ISO 14001:2026 EMS (Environmental Management System) Internal Auditor Course

The QualCert ISO 14001:2026 EMS Internal Auditor Course is designed to prepare professionals to conduct effective internal audits that evaluate compliance with the updated ISO 14001:2026 standard. As organizations transition from ISO 14001:2015, this course equips learners with the knowledge and skills to assess environmental management systems, identify gaps, and recommend corrective actions that strengthen compliance and sustainability. It emphasizes the role of internal auditors in supporting continual improvement and ensuring that environmental responsibility is embedded into organizational practices.
Participants will gain a clear understanding of the differences between ISO 14001:2015 and ISO 14001:2026, learning how to adapt audit practices to address new requirements. The course integrates practical exercises, case studies, and audit simulations to help learners apply theoretical knowledge in real‑world contexts. By focusing on both technical and communication skills, the program equips professionals to plan audits, conduct interviews, document findings, and engage stakeholders effectively.
By the end of the course, learners will be confident in their ability to perform internal audits, evaluate compliance, and contribute to organizational resilience. They will leave with updated knowledge, practical tools, and the ability to support management teams in embedding environmental responsibility into long‑term strategies. This qualification enhances professional credibility and positions participants as valuable contributors to sustainability and compliance initiatives.

Course Learning Outcomes
Internal Audit Principles & ISO 19011
- Understand the purpose and principles of management system auditing.
- Explain the guidelines of ISO 19011 for auditing management systems.
- Recognize auditor responsibilities, ethics, and professional conduct.
- Understand audit types, objectives, and audit lifecycle stages.
Auditing ISO 14001:2026 Requirements
- Interpret ISO 14001:2026 clauses from an audit perspective.
- Verify conformity of EMS processes with standard requirements.
- Identify evidence needed to assess compliance and effectiveness.
- Recognize common nonconformities related to EMS implementation.
Audit Planning & Risk-Based Audit Programs
- Develop audit programs based on environmental risks and priorities.
- Define audit scope, objectives, and criteria.
- Prepare audit plans, checklists, and sampling strategies.
- Allocate audit resources and schedule audits effectively.
Conducting EMS Internal Audits
- Conduct opening and closing meetings professionally.
- Gather objective audit evidence through observation, interviews, and document review.
- Evaluate operational controls related to significant environmental aspects.
- Maintain auditor objectivity and effective communication during audits.
AI & Digital Tools for Environmental Auditing
- Understand how digital platforms improve audit documentation and traceability.
- Recognize the role of AI and data analytics in identifying compliance trends.
- Use digital tools for audit scheduling, evidence collection, and reporting.
- Identify benefits of real-time monitoring and automated compliance tracking.
Reporting, Nonconformities & Corrective Actions
- Prepare clear, accurate, and objective audit reports.
- Classify and document nonconformities and audit findings.
- Evaluate root causes and verify corrective action effectiveness.
- Support continual improvement through audit follow-up and verification.
